Output 08bd306c739b567b363dece84a5be2a6b0f9ecc8f11b92d4c8e465558788d732:2

value
1227056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84f71efc8553042d857b63d9a344d65aee5ef50c OP_EQUAL
address
3Dp5A8rjMyYfMqWKwbUsw38vZqhK1UawW3
transaction
08bd306c739b567b363dece84a5be2a6b0f9ecc8f11b92d4c8e465558788d732
spent
true